Comprehending the Art Behind Metal Stamping


At its core, metal stamping is the procedure of transforming level metal sheets right into certain shapes via pressure and accuracy. This isn't a one-size-fits-all operation; it includes several strategies like flexing, punching, coining, and embossing-- each picked for the task available. Every bend and cut is carried out with amazing accuracy, guided by the devices and passes away crafted for the job.


This process demands greater than simply machines-- it requires a competent group and progressed modern technology. The artistry of tool and die shops hinge on developing customized passes away that allow for the exact reproduction of components, to the smallest information. Whether generating basic braces or complex auto elements, accuracy is non-negotiable.


How Metal Stamping Powers Modern Living


Take a look around your home or office and you'll find countless items brought to life by metal stamping. The structural frame of your dish washer, the adapters in your mobile phone, the brace holding your vehicle's dashboard-- all these parts owe their existence to stamped steel.


In the vehicle globe, the demand for resilience and uniformity makes progressive die stamping a preferred. This technique includes a series of terminals, each carrying out an one-of-a-kind function as the steel advances via journalism. It's optimal for high-volume runs and makes certain each piece satisfies exacting requirements.


Yet it does not stop with vehicles. In the clinical area, where dependability can be a matter of necessity, metal stamping is made use of to craft surgical tools and tool components. In the aerospace sector, marked parts should stand up to severe conditions while fulfilling limited resistances. The very same is true in consumer electronic devices, where space-saving, high-functionality layouts require stamped metal aspects that are both light-weight and strong.


Accuracy, Speed, and Reliability: Why Metal Stamping Matters


So why has metal stamping come to be such a best approach throughout so many industries? Firstly: rate. Once the passes away are set up, thousands of similar parts can be generated with little variant. This degree of repeatability is key when consistency issues.


After that there's the concern of cost-effectiveness. Conventional machining could take longer and entail even more material waste. But stamping, specifically when made with progressive die innovation, maintains production moving fast and successfully. It's one of the most intelligent means to meet high-volume production objectives without compromising quality.


The integrity of this procedure additionally can not be overemphasized. When you're producing thousands-- or perhaps millions-- of parts, a tiny flaw can come to be a huge trouble. That's why partnering with a knowledgeable tool and die company is so important. The right team ensures every component is made to spec, whenever.
